A MINIBUS carrying a group of people with learning disabilities overturned on the A31 Hog's Back on Sunday afternoon after one of the vehicle's tyres burst.
Five ambulance crews attended the scene - just past the Ash Vale turnoff on the Guildford-bound carriageway - where paramedics found the minibus had left the road and finished on its side with passengers unable to get out. The accident happened at 4-30pm.
Four people out of a travelling party of 14 were taken to the Royal Surrey County Hospital with minor injuries before being discharged that evening.
The minibus had been hired from Surrey County Council by the Woking Gateway Club, which is part of the Woking branch of Mencap.
The group had been on a day trip to Calthorpe Park School in Fleet, organised by the local Lions.
